Saint-Pabu is a beautiful coastal town, labeled "Green Station" in 2012. This town of about 2000 inhabitants located in the extreme north-west Brittany, 25 km north of Brest.

It is bordered by two natural limits: the Channel and the Aber-Benoît (Breton Aber Aber Beniguet = blessed). This aber is very natural and winding over 8 miles inland.

In this town, once people lived poorly fishing and earth: there were many boats in each seaweed Creek Aber-Benoît as in all coastal municipalities of the North Finistère. These images have completely changed the yachts have replaced boats professionals become more rare. However, there is still a manufacturing wooden boats, in addition to the repair of plastic boats ...

Things to see and do

Saint-Pabu has preserved places of charm and relaxation. You must come to explore its miles of white sandy beach very close, its 100 hectares of dunes, the coastal path along the aber where many varieties of birds ...

Its Beniguet gazebo overlooking the beautiful beach of the same name, you will have great views. In addition to beaches for swimming, walking, you can also practice sailing, windsurfing, kite surfing, surfing and a few kilometers away (Lampaul-Ploudalmézeau) try yachting .

A Saint-Pabu, visit the museum des Abers very recent: a fun way, it will explain most of the estuaries.

What makes the charm of Saint-Pabu is its coastal heritage, varied, accessible through the GR 34. Brightness and rapidly changing time for you to make beautiful pictures. From time to time, you will be surprised to find a laundry, a cross, an oven wrack ...

Visits, leisure and activities nearby

The Pays des Abers: Tréglonou, pretty little harbor with its bridge over the Aber-Benoît. Lannilis tongue of land between two river mouths (Benedict and Wrac'h) Kerouartz his castle, the Devil's Bridge which spans the Aber Wrac'h to reach Plouguerneau rich chapels, crosses his Island Lighthouse Virgo (the highest in Europe!). Do not forget to pass Landéda, just to see Saint-Pabu opposite, its islands, beaches and dunes, and finally pass as the port of Aber Wrac'h full of animations (water sports, restaurants). Near the semaphore, the view is awesome!

Then Iroise Country: Ploudalmézeau with its panoramic water tower (at the top pancake), its free zoo open daily, wearing Portsall infamous following the sinking of the Amoco Cadiz. Then drive along the tourist route Landunvez. For every time the view is breathtaking: there are few natural places like this! One can not but admire such beautiful landscapes! After spending nearly the chapel of Saint-Samson, continue along the coast, after Penfoul (surf school) head to Porspoder after seeing ports Argenton, Melon ... Do not forget to go around the peninsula of St. Lawrence. Continue to Lanildut, goémonier first port with its museum of algae and aber. The Aber Aber Ildut is the third in the region. A good walk on the GR 34 is highly recommended ... before continuing with the discovery of the "corner" to Brélès is a village in the special charm ... And after the discovery, always along the coast, where beaches and jagged rocks alternate, which takes you to Conquet (departure to the islands of Ouessant and Mullein) and the Pointe Saint-Mathieu, extreme tip of the North West Finistère, this is the end of the earth!
